Parallel genetic divergence among coastal-marine ecotype pairs of European anchovy explained by differential introgression after secondary contact.
Molecular ecology - 1 Jul 2016
Le Moan A, Gagnaire P-A, Bonhomme F
Abstract excerpt
Ecophenotypic differentiation among replicate ecotype pairs within a species complex is often attributed to independent outcomes of parallel divergence driven by adaptation to similar environmental contrasts.
